Start to look for the car two month before you really need the car. The most important thing to buy a used car is to buy a car in good condition. The second important thing is to save money. If you want to buy a car in one week, you highly risk your money. I can buy a car in 2 minutes but I don't think you can do like that. You will get reward by your patient.

Does the title have a clean history? Some title is rebuilt. This means the car had been damaged before. And something of the car is rebuilt. If you buy a car from the owner, ask him how long he/she drove the car and why he/she want to sell it. If you buy from dealer, ask if there will be some charges such as dealership. They will charge you additional money.

Guides to look at a used car

Guides to look at a used car. Look around the car. First, see if it is repaint. Repaint is not good since the car could be involved in accident then was repainted. If the car is original paint, then watch if the color of all parts are exactly match.

Look at the back trunk. Open the back trunk, then you can see if the back panel was damaged. Look at the cloth of back trunk. A well maintained car should have a clean cloth and spear tire in back trunk. If the cloth is very dirty or you can take off the cloth, the car was hit on back for the probability of 80%.

Sometimes the car was involved in accident, then some parts were changed to a new one. In this case, it is difficult to find the part with exactly color match. This is why some cars get a new paint. Sometimes you even can find that some parts are older than others. All of this indicate that the car was in an accident.
